Answer:both Doug and Tasha are correct.
Explanation:Doug and Tasha are explaining behavior problems that can arise in animals .
Socialization in animals occurs through the process of preparing an animal usually a pet to learn how to enjoy to interact with the owner and be comfortable with exposure to other people, other animals, objects activities etc. For example, it is important that training on socialization should begin between 3 and 14 weeks of age for puppies and 3 and 9 weeks of age for kittens These periods are called the sensitive period which these animals can learn.
Behavior problems occur in animals if socialization is not performed during the sensitive periods which can lead to the animal not understanding how to interact or know what it owner wants.
Therefore, both Doug and Tasha are correct.

One of the ways that has been suggested to alleviate the burden of taxation on the average citizen is lowering the income tax. Explain how this move would affect the revenue stream for federal, state, and local governments in regard to income tax revenue and sales tax revenue.
Answer:
Cutting taxes reduces government revenues,at lease in the short term, and creates either a budget deficit or increased sovereign debt. The natural countermeasure would be to cut spending.
or...
Lowering the income tax would definitely help raise funds for local governments without hurting any other revenue stream because local governments don’t collect income taxes. With lower income taxes, there is more money for each family to spend and more opportunities for local governments to collect sales tax. State Government: Revenue is gained and lost in for state governments. Money is lost if the income tax is reduced, because the states do collect income taxes. However, states also collect the bulk of the sales tax, and the more money that consumers get to keep, the more money they’ll spend buying products that can be taxed. Federal Government: This move would be bad for the federal government’s revenue stream. Lowering the income tax means less revenue coming into the federal government, and the federal government does not collect sales taxes.

The two types of jurisdiction in state courts are _____ and ____
Answer:
personal and subject matter
Explaination:
State courts have concurrent jurisdiction in most cases. ... Under federal and state laws and court rules, a court may exercise its inherent authority only if it has two types of jurisdiction: personal and subject matter. PERSONAL JURISDICTION is the authority that a court has over the parties in the case.

Read the Preamble to the Constitution below. In your own words, rewrite the phrases listed and briefly explain what the framers meant by each phrase.
An example is done for you. We the People of the United States, in Order to form a more perfect Union, establish Justice, insure domestic Tranquility, provide for the common defence, promote the general Welfare, and secure the Blessings of Liberty to ourselves and our Posterity, do ordain and establish this Constitution for the United States of America. Text to speech "We the People" The Constitution bases its authority on the people."form a more perfect Union" "establish Justice" "insure domestic Tranquility" "provide for the common defence" "promote the general Welfare" "secure the Blessings of Liberty"
The correct answer to this open question is the following.
I would rewrite the text in the following way:
"We are the citizens of America and we want to establish a better nation. One country where justice is the basis of our government, that can also guarantee peace, protection, and prosperity for all, from here to eternity. These principles are the foundation of the Constitution of the United States."
What the founding fathers and the framers of the Constitution meant by the main phrases is the following.
We the People(the US citizens are speaking) of the United States, in order to form a more perfect Union(the goal is to improve the establishment of a new country), establish Justice(guarantee proper laws to everyone, including the government), insure domestic Tranquility(establish peace in the territory), provide for the common defense(protect the people from any invasion), promote the general Welfare(create the economic conditions for everybody to grow), and secure the Blessings of Liberty(guarantee that liberty will always be protected under any condition) to ourselves and our Posterity, do ordain and establish this Constitution for the United States of America.
